A kind of shellproof wallboard of shelter and shellproof shelter
Technical field
It the utility model is related to the shellproof technical field of shelter, and in particular to a kind of shellproof wallboard of shelter and shellproof shelter.
Background technology
In early days, tank and armored vehicle, civilian police car, hoolivan etc. are prevented using the outer formula hard of putting on a suit of armour of sheet metal mostly Plate armour is protected to realize shellproof purpose, shelter industry also has at present sets the form of shellproof hanging plate to be protected by nacelle outer wall. But metal bullet resistant material quality is big, easy-to-rust, manufacture and complex treatment process, it is difficult to make special-shaped structure piece, and mitigating It is difficult to obtain balance between the two to bear a heavy burden with enhancing barrier propterty, and this causes larger quality to bear to object is equipped with, and constrains Effective performance of tactics and strategy.
At present, the domestic research to the shellproof nacelle field of composite is fewer, and the technology such as existing shellproof composite armour Composite bullet-resistant plate can not be directly applied to shelter well, therefore, be directed to the ballistic structure design studies of shelter, answer The stitching portion design of condensation material armour is near barren at home.
The big board-like shelter of prior art is to couple structure by bolt, rivet, sealing plate etc. by big plate, corner fittings, bent angle etc. Into an overall structure, the adhered shellproof big plate of shelter is usually on the basis of traditional big board square cabin to increase burster course, But the problem of more connector, complex manufacturing technology be present.
The content of the invention
In order to solve the above problems, the utility model provides a kind of shellproof wallboard of shelter for being capable of integrated molding and prevented Shelter is played, splicing welding sequence is reduced, improves production efficiency.
The utility model is that technical scheme is used by solving its technical problem:A kind of shellproof wallboard of shelter, is arranged to Bag pressure or hot pressing once compressing structure, including inside panel, the first hard polyurethane foam board, the second hard polyurethane foams Plate, exterior skin, glued membrane, it is characterised in that the inside panel, the first hard polyurethane foam board, the second hard polyurethane foams Plate, exterior skin are set gradually from inside to outside, between the inside panel and the first hard polyurethane foam board, the first hard polyaminoester Pass through respectively between cystosepiment and the second hard polyurethane foam board and between the second hard polyurethane foam board and exterior skin Glued membrane is connected, the inner surface of second hard polyurethane foam board and outer surface be respectively arranged with groove and with the groove The armour to match.
Further, the second hard polyurethane foam board inner surface and outer surface are staggered fluted.
Further, the armour uses ultra-high molecular weight polyethylene.
Further, the armour Surface coating has solidification temperature pre- less than the glass fibre of the fail temperature of armour Leaching material.
Further, the inside panel and exterior skin are using carbon fiber of the solidification temperature less than the fail temperature of armour Prepreg.
A kind of shellproof shelter, it is characterised in that enclosed and formed by above-mentioned shellproof wallboard of shelter.
The beneficial effects of the utility model are, by the groove of setting and shellproof with being staggered for groove match Plate, ensure convenient processing again while bulletproof effect, skeleton supporting function, overall structure are played after the solidification of glass fibre prepreg Once compressing using bag pressure or hot pressing, one-step solidification is molded without extra skeleton, assembly etc., reduced into required product The processes such as splicing welding, manufacture craft is simple, improves production efficiency, solves the problems, such as the piece of armour;Double-deck hard gathers Setting for urethane cystosepiment can play certain spatial cache effect to armour when being hit by a bullet, and reduce the bulge of inside panel, Reduce convex on the inside of nacelle.

Embodiment
The utility model is described in further detail with reference to the accompanying drawings and examples.
As shown in figure 1, the utility model provides a kind of shellproof wallboard of shelter, including inside panel 1, the first hard polyaminoester Cystosepiment 2, the second hard polyurethane foam board 3, exterior skin 4, glued membrane 5, described inside panel 1, the first hard polyurethane foams Plate 2, the second hard polyurethane foam board 3, exterior skin 4 are set gradually from inside to outside, the hard polyaminoester of inside panel 1 and first Between cystosepiment 2, between the first hard polyurethane foam board 2 and the second hard polyurethane foam board 3 and the second hard polyurethane It is connected respectively by glued membrane 5 between ester cystosepiment 3 and exterior skin 4, the inner surface of second hard polyurethane foam board 3 and outer Surface is respectively arranged with groove 6 and the armour 7 to match with the groove 6, and groove 6 is used to fix armour 7, and first is hard The setting of the hard polyurethane foam board 3 of matter polyurethane foam board 2 and second can play certain sky when being hit by a bullet to armour 7 Between caching act on, reduce inside panel 1 bulge.
The inner surface of second hard polyurethane foam board 3 described in the utility model and outer surface are staggered fluted 6, two Face groove dislocation 4cm.
Armour 7 described in the utility model uses ultra-high molecular weight polyethylene.
The Surface coating of armour 7 described in the utility model has solidification temperature less than the glass fibers of the fail temperature of armour Prepreg 8 is tieed up, skeleton supporting function is played after solidification.
Inside panel 1 and exterior skin 4 described in the utility model are using solidification temperature less than the fail temperature of armour Carbon fiber prepreg.
Shellproof wallboard of shelter described in the utility model is pressed using bag or hot pressing once compressing structure, one-step solidification into Required product, it is molded without extra skeleton, assembly etc..
And a kind of shellproof shelter, enclosed and formed by above-mentioned shellproof wallboard of shelter.
The utility model is ensured anti-by the groove 6 of setting and the armour 7 being staggered to match with groove 6 Convenient processing, glass fibre prepreg 8 play skeleton supporting function after solidifying again while playing effect, and overall structure uses bag pressure Or hot pressing is once compressing, one-step solidification is molded without extra skeleton, assembly etc. into required product, reduces splicing welding It is simple etc. process, manufacture craft, production efficiency is improved, solves the problems, such as the piece of armour;First hard polyurethane foams Setting for the hard polyurethane foam board 3 of plate 2 and second can play certain spatial cache effect to armour 7 when being hit by a bullet, The bulge of inside panel 1 is reduced, is reduced convex on the inside of nacelle.
